Received: by 2002:a05:6902:102b:0:0:0:0 with SMTP id x11csp1003913ybt; Fri, 10 Jul 2020 19:17:58 -0700 (PDT) X-Google-Smtp-Source: ABdhPJyUpWvBx2oZFW2/Gc6C0T9IMNmmzipXWNKcPhQ/yaOcpA9D4I4Nawu+WMukhDP0OZWEnwsj X-Received: by 2002:a50:bece:: with SMTP id e14mr1436471edk.190.1594433878539; Fri, 10 Jul 2020 19:17:58 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1594433878; cv=none; d=google.com; s=arc-20160816; b=n3SejYCD35Q08XTmdmu0nyAr8ixHp4+ZeMfkwy64wkW03EwlztQlGCnBJ3i+3NRMu+ LsfeXMMB9jjLXyZaEZO4ghRdFAuwKtyrJe8YVMb584VHkVF0/kMt8NoWy+W3OVg/zJ1V Pwty83wfWFrxjw+PI/V/uABHIe3tsYjWminR4f1f+ld91EB+L382eUEh3kdAZRSLKVdB qduQKzenQUHfjsmlnfBEzVM3BkOcHO+WkwXRg3d40y/7DLuo9FD5Y4Jt9RElTJgjCwGS tA9U26RrQSj219+Mvob3IbJbdk6Q5N9FvldTtJnekkMQbivPpAl2NBeJvIcZYmEvyGon bnfg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:in-reply-to:content-disposition :mime-version:references:message-id:subject:cc:to:from:date :dkim-signature; bh=sjujC8EH7ARbkTUTNO0AnrUD5+VGBwJEBYZspc6WjII=; b=IzYlzmIKpOg3ji5kUapj8IZMFfXKB1krs9fqKBlsaGo2W5Of8FWJ7pXW81xhSKoIvU V+vXtOUTbJwU20lD4xcMcpTXct7avAiUOX8gID/EU3a8LE6ZfUE1q8m2c3CS9hr57oPk +tXrEs7WjpGZev79j+sCUyCWJaaMq8YLoCBlFjcdIW3bUQcmGGUQTPpmywKYdVMeCQqs y0Pc3UO/tyj6LQau6RNCiHpQN9GxDRqN2gZm1U40o4J7W9h4uiS5p7R9H9QD6y4DRC3h +YelwkLQt9eOatbOEAmdodOTI7Cm4qhOCjjD/B5xPNTFiCHmJVNuaEbeKQCeGN6IyUTJ cJQQ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=ogPQ8EyR;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id b19si5193477eju.654.2020.07.10.19.17.20; Fri, 10 Jul 2020 19:17:58 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=ogPQ8EyR;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726948AbgGKCPp (ORCPT + 99 others); Fri, 10 Jul 2020 22:15:45 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:40160 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726671AbgGKCPo (ORCPT ); Fri, 10 Jul 2020 22:15:44 -0400 Received: from mail-io1-xd42.google.com (mail-io1-xd42.google.com [IPv6:2607:f8b0:4864:20::d42]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id A9234C08C5DC for ; Fri, 10 Jul 2020 19:15:44 -0700 (PDT) Received: by mail-io1-xd42.google.com with SMTP id d18so8056262ion.0 for ; Fri, 10 Jul 2020 19:15:44 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=date:from:to:cc:subject:message-id:references:mime-version :content-disposition:in-reply-to; bh=sjujC8EH7ARbkTUTNO0AnrUD5+VGBwJEBYZspc6WjII=; b=ogPQ8EyRhdkSFdL4/cDqfRJ+oKbAdByvqCcZYxlgLBEmMyi+HEHU8wRGgxuprzVVfY Bk1ZSYF2URTiVY8EVPE7fqvC8bi2DNhOT+eqsK3HKU/xrB/zyr2JwTbsw561w/YLQrA3 yNBxzFaWea5ly8yDOt2/yYjTY+PaTreGReehSovEpKdc1lH73Ms5pqngmKMMYTKmOqkW 2MWalwH9UzuIsiHH79iVhu43Z0mc8Wdd+AYVbmpCFX8DCBvaKqX8INi1y41NAfVeUI7Q cStYIJ6QfULNlB1FThzTnAl+5mdHjdiL52SP+ftsBkIJqWi0yhKhzbaG2uKs0Vra7q6a rISg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:references :mime-version:content-disposition:in-reply-to; bh=sjujC8EH7ARbkTUTNO0AnrUD5+VGBwJEBYZspc6WjII=; b=B9lWWcg43hsfdQvDf9PWJ+p6tXF1Q4zF5PR0QBpHN+1VPAVHFAW7/7kqUFNro0qU9T aarvJHpM2472xVyvx3uO2e7b8I0rqVFpU8bPPR4r2/qmIxqzXuZfVfWv4e4TZkBCZp/T jxvX3WqyuaAOjgyqdbR79aX1c5O2/MrPOn0QhmuiFTbOhCQizglssgxIDf0cTmTMlQl8 b6FN/jojVlKPr91rOMBkbefRF1PvXr5xAbjBfPsR2PY+mjbnifsjaKNcFUSaObwkj/3R IFxNRZV2vLZ3bJMXMN8fCc83pN4J4+eHrGLvC9q4llbKZVZNLEOGwdty0AhOzfmbOL+I bzKg== X-Gm-Message-State: AOAM531aXPzJyuThilZwycvIDIDgre3SaIZq9SZJwLFt6PtlRwNPLgvO 8GTEPYVweBo5k7hAmMfYs8U= X-Received: by 2002:a6b:8f09:: with SMTP id r9mr49792526iod.168.1594433743667; Fri, 10 Jul 2020 19:15:43 -0700 (PDT) Received: from Ryzen-9-3900X.localdomain ([107.152.99.41]) by smtp.gmail.com with ESMTPSA id s10sm4387816ilh.4.2020.07.10.19.15.42 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 10 Jul 2020 19:15:43 -0700 (PDT) Date: Fri, 10 Jul 2020 19:15:40 -0700 From: Nathan Chancellor To: Linus Torvalds Cc: Linux Kernel Mailing List , Cesar Eduardo Barros , clang-built-linux Subject: Re: [PATCH] mips: Remove compiler check in unroll macro Message-ID: <20200711021540.GA4337@Ryzen-9-3900X.localdomain> References: <20200709221102.323356-1-cesarb@cesarb.eti.br> <20200710223441.756320-1-natechancellor@gmail.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Fri, Jul 10, 2020 at 03:43:43PM -0700, Linus Torvalds wrote: > On Fri, Jul 10, 2020 at 3:34 PM Nathan Chancellor > wrote: > > > > Clang 8 was chosen as a minimum version for this check because there > > were some improvements around __builtin_constant_p in that release. In > > reality, MIPS was not even buildable until clang 9 so that check was not > > technically necessary. Just remove all compiler checks and just assume > > that we have a working compiler. > > Thanks, that looks much nicer. > > Applied. > > I think we could probably remove the (unrelated) clang-8 check in the > arm side too, but I guess I'll let arm/clang people worry about it. > > Linus Yes, we probably should. I'll comment more on that in the other thread. Thanks for picking up the patch quickly! Cheers, Nathan